Deb has two paintings in her portfolio
and paints three more each week. Kay has
twelve paintings in her portfolio and paints
two more each week. After how many
weeks will Deb and Kay have the same
number of paintings?

10 weeks
This is basically giving the equation of
3x + 2 = 2x + 12
You would subtract 2x from both sides, and 2 from both sides, and you would get x = 10
